The mobile cloud market in Germany encompasses cloud-based services and solutions tailored for mobile applications, data storage, and computing. Mobile cloud computing enables seamless access to data, applications, and services from mobile devices, regardless of location or network conditions. Germany cloud providers offer scalable and secure mobile cloud platforms that empower developers and businesses to build, deploy, and manage mobile apps and services in the cloud.
The adoption of cloud computing for mobile app development, storage, and collaboration drives market growth in Germany. Emphasis on scalability, flexibility, and cost-efficiency fuels adoption of mobile cloud services.
The Germany mobile cloud market faces challenges related to data privacy, network reliability, and service interoperability. Mobile cloud computing, which enables access to cloud-based services and resources on mobile devices, confronts challenges concerning data security, compliance, and regulatory requirements. Moreover, ensuring seamless connectivity, performance, and scalability across mobile networks and cloud platforms poses challenges for cloud service providers and mobile operators. Additionally, addressing the complexity of mobile app development, deployment, and management introduces complexities in cloud service integration and interoperability. Furthermore, market dynamics such as evolving cloud technologies, user expectations, and competitive pressures impact market growth and investment decisions. To address these challenges, stakeholders in the mobile cloud market must invest in security solutions, network optimization, and service orchestration to deliver reliable, secure, and interoperable cloud services that meet mobile user needs and regulatory standards effectively.
The Germany governments policies on data protection, cloud computing, and digital sovereignty influence the mobile cloud market. Regulations governing data residency, cross-border data transfers, and cloud security impact market demand and cloud adoption. Additionally, initiatives promoting hybrid cloud architectures and edge computing drive innovation in mobile cloud services.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
